What was George Bancroft’s advice about Mexico?

History
1 answer:
IrinaVladis [17]3 years ago
5 0
A. Be the <span>defender and not the aggressor.

Bancroft was Secretary of the Navy for the US.  When the Cabinet met in May of 1846, regarding the situation in Mexico, Bancroft was not ready to have the US use military force against Mexico unless Mexico committed a hostile act.  The "Thornton Affair," in which Mexican soldiers crossed the Rio Grande and engaged in hostilities with US troops, became the hostile act that propelled the US into war with Mexico.</span>

"a conference in mid april 1960 led to the creation of which civil rights organization?"
dolphi86 [110]
The appropriate response is Student Nonviolent Coordinating Committee. It rose up out of an understudy meeting sorted out by Ella Baker held at Shaw University in April 1960. SNCC developed into a substantial association with numerous supporters in the North who helped raise assets to help SNCC's work in the South, permitting full-time SNCC specialists to have a $10 every week pay.

Why did President Roosevelt establish a War Production Board?
kogti [31]
<span>The correct answers should be to make the supplies necessary for war. The goal of it was high quality and high quantity production and allocation of goods and materials necessary for the war. This included fuel as well. It was founded in 1942, a few years before the war ended and was certainly helpful for the war effort.</span>
